Conclusive Thoughts

R.A.T. 6 has been recently reincarnated into the R.A.T. 6+ and features a very similar chassis, but an upgraded optical sensor (Pixart PMW3360). The Thumb Barrel adds an extra analog control layer, while the back cover can be adjusted as necessary in order to permit different grip types. Let’s not forget about the weight system (3x6G weights are pre-installed), that can be removed easily and the aluminum chassis that reinforces the build.

 

As the original, Mad Catz thought to include a standalone software for the R.A.T. 6+ and not an unified version as we have seen with Corsair, Cooler Master, SteelSeries and other peripheral manufacturers. The customization procedure is easy to understand and we can also create macros of our choice. The sensor did not show any tracking issues in our testing, an aspect that was to be expected considering that we have found it with other flagship mice in the past that have received awards.

 

Besides the Mad Catz unified software, we would also like to see a more complex RGB LED software setup in the near future, with even more presets and the possibility to link the effects with other compatible peripherals.

 

The R.A.T. 6+ can be currently found online for about 80 Euros, very close to the previous SteelSeries Rival 700 flagship that is currently available for about 75 Euros.
